Wanted to get your thoughts on whether it is worthwhile renovating prior to selling. The situation I have is I have a good long term tenant in my IP.
Im hoping to sell it early next year to free up some equity that I need .. the place is a little run down, bathroom and kitchen could do with fix up, and definitely the balcony/verandah area at the front

I'm not sure how it all works with a tenant in , can the tenant stay or would I need to ask them to leave if i was doing a bath/kitchen/etc reno ? Or should I just sell it as is, rented IP .. it is on a large block of land so target market would probably be builders anyway who would want to eventually subdivide and build 2 houses in the longer term.

Hi SmiTTY

If your target market is builders who will probably develop the property anyway, it might not be worth the expense of a renovation. However, you might want to ensure the house is presented clean and tidy to appeal to a wider market such as first time investors.

Thanks .. the house is located in the fairfield (NSW) LGA.
The place is pretty run down, although there is a long term tenant in place who seems to be happy . Im just not sure if I want to spend the $$ renovating so that it looks a lot more presentable.

Comparable sales in the market has been quite varied. larger blocks with single story well presented home could go as much as $100k-$150k more than run down properties on similar sized block. Mine sort of sits in between
